30-9A-603 . Agreement on standards concerning rights and duties.
(1)The parties may determine by agreement the standards measuring the fulfillment of the rights of a debtor or obligor and the duties of a secured party if the standards are not manifestly unreasonable.
(2)Subsection (1) does not apply to the duty under 30-9A-609 to refrain from breaching the peace.

Legislative History
En. Sec. 100, Ch. 305, L. 1999; Sec. 30-9-603 , MCA 1999; redes. 30-9A-603 by Code Commissioner, 2001.
